c# vs 中如何修改类模板

背景

在一些应用中,我们需要去修改我们的类模板,作为标记。

步骤

在这个目录下就是我们的模板:

 C:Program FilesMicrosoft Visual Studio 10.0Common7IDEItemTemplatesCSharpCode2052

所以我们只需要修改这个模板就OK了。

比如我在头部加了:

/*********************************************************
 * 开发人员:x.m
 * 创建时间:$time$
 * 描述说明:
 * 
 * 更改历史:
 * 
 * *******************************************************/

接下来需要到命令行中,更新模板:

打开Visual Studio  命令提示,执行 “devenv /InstallVsTemplates”。

这个命令行工具可以在我们的开始目录中找到。

其他命令语句

Parameter 说明
clrversion 公共语言运行时 (CLR) 的当前版本。
GUID [1-10] 用于替换项目文件中的项目 GUID 的 GUID。 guid1))。
itemname 用户在添加新项对话框中提供的名称。
machinename 当前的计算机名称(例如,Computer01)
projectname 用户在新建项目对话框中提供的名称。
registeredorganization HKLMSoftwareMicrosoftWindows NTCurrentVersionRegisteredOrganization 中的注册表项值。
rootnamespace 当前项目的根命名空间。 此参数用于仅在要添加到项目中的项中替换命名空间。
safeitemname 用户在“添加新项”对话框中提供的名称,名称中移除了所有不安全的字符和空格。
safeprojectname 用户在“新建项目”对话框中提供的名称,名称中移除了所有不安全的字符和空格。
time 以 DD/MM/YYYY 00:00:00 格式表示的当前时间。
userdomain 当前的用户域。
username 当前的用户名。
webnamespace 当前网站的名称。 在 Web 窗体模板中使用此参数以确保类名称是唯一的。 如果网站位于 Web 服务器的根目录下,则此模板参数将解析为 Web 服务器的根目录。
year 以 YYYY 格式表示的当前年份。
原文地址:https://www.cnblogs.com/aoximin/p/13187355.html